Cytokinin
A class of plant hormones that promote cell division and growth, and affect various aspects of plant development including shoot and root growth.
Root Tips
The section at the end of a plant's roots that contributes to growth, absorbing water and nutrients from the soil.
Pith
Parenchyma tissue in the center of some stems and roots.
Tissue Culture
Process of growing tissue artificially, usually in a liquid medium in laboratory glassware.
